Here are some general steps you can take to assess the legitimacy of a website: 1. Check for Secure Connection: Ensure that the website uses a secure connection (HTTPS) to protect your data. 2. Look for Contact Information: Legitimate websites usually provide clear contact information, including a physical address and phone number. 3. Verify Business Information: If it's a business website, verify its details through official sources or directories. 4. Read Reviews: Look for reviews or feedback from other users to gauge their experiences with the website. 5. Use Trusted Payment Methods: If the website involves financial transactions, use trusted and secure payment methods. 6. Be Cautious with Personal Information: Avoid providing sensitive personal information unless you're confident about the website's legitimacy. 7. Check for Professional Design: Legitimate websites often have a professional and well-maintained design. 8. Use Online Scam Checkers: There are online tools and platforms that can help you check if a website is a known scam. Remember that these are general guidelines, and it's important to use your judgment and consider the specific context of the website and your interactions with it.
